Closest Airport to Bishop's Stortford, Airports Near Bishop's Stortford, United Kingdom

The closest airport to Bishop's Stortford is Stansted Airport (STN). Distance from Stansted Airport to Bishop's Stortford is 3.58 miles / 5.76 kilometers.
